| ggreer wrote:
| The FCC requires that airborne transmitters identify
| themselves by broadcasting the an FAA designator such as
| the aircraft registration number.[1] The FAA has no
| identification or registration process for small weather
| balloons. So this effectively prohibits them from
| broadcasting. It's possible to add a radar reflector, but
| they add significant weight and bulk to the balloon's
| payload. I think reflectors are only required for larger
| weather balloons.
|
| 1. See SS 87.107: https://www.govinfo.gov/content/pkg/CFR
| -2024-title47-vol5/pd...

| ggreer wrote:
| The uAvionix ping200X weighs 50 grams according to its
| datasheet.[1] With a 1.5W continuous power draw, a 60
| gram lithium battery would power it for 8 hours, for a
| total of 110 grams. WindBorne balloons weigh 1.1kg at
| launch (including ballast), and the FAA limit for such
| balloons is 2kg.
|
| 1. https://uavionix.com/wp-
| content/uploads/dlm_uploads/2025/07/...

| ggreer wrote:
| There are some limitations on such balloons already. For
| example, if the payload is 4-6lbs, stricter rules apply
| if the weight/size ratio is greater than three ounces per
| square inch (measured by the smallest surface on the
| payload).[1]
|
| Also for larger balloons, any trailing antenna must break
| if subjected to an impact force of 50lbs, or the antenna
| must have colored streamers every 50ft.
|
| The ideal measurement would be some sort of crash
| testing. eg: The payload is accelerated at some standard
| velocity towards some standard target that represents the
| weakest part of an airplane (either cockpit glass or
| leading edge of a wing) and must not damage the target
| beyond some threshold. But that seems like it would be
| expensive, since every change in payload would require
| re-testing. Limits on sectional density seem like a good
| compromise.
|
| 1. https://www.ecfr.gov/current/title-14/chapter-I/subcha
| pter-F...

| mattofak wrote:
| The uAvionix EchoESX [1] claims 4W continuous and with
| antenna probably adds 400g (0.8lb.)
|
| WindBorne claims "12+ days typical flight, with demonstrated
| capability for 75+ day missions." So 1150Wh minimum (80Ah at
| 4S, which is probably like 16lb.) But you're up in the
| atmosphere and probably need to heat that battery so... more.
| But we're already at 18lb additional weight... Maybe you
| could offset with solar panels...
|
| But, given that the entire balloon and payload weighs 2.5lb
| we're already way off the edge of feasibility for an active
| ads-b out.
|
| Maybe there's something that would only listen and then
| respond when it heard something and that would reduce the
| power draw. But we're needing something 2 orders of magnitude
| less massive.
|
| [1] https://uavionix.com/general-aviation/echoesx/

| bri3d wrote:
| ADS-B, as regulated, is a terrible solution for this stuff.
| EIRP requirements make it extremely impractical as a
| transmission solution for small devices, most ADS-B In
| equipment isn't designed to correctly alert for separation with
| non-fixed wing devices, and (due in no small part to the very
| high EIRP), there are concerns about both air-time saturation
| and management plane saturation (ie - ADS-B In equipment also
| wasn't designed to track very many entities).
| kawfey wrote:
| Some do. Edge of Space Sciences (EOSS) is group of citizen high
| altitude scientists, and their large balloon flights include
| certified ADS-B transponders [0] and radar corner reflectors.
| They also file their flights with the FAA to publish NOTAMS.
| They have significantly larger payloads than this, but are
| designed to quickly ascend to ~100kft and pop reducing the
| loiter time in congested airspace.
|
| Project Loon balloons also show up on Flightaware, so they
| either have ADS-B or TIS-B.
|
| A situation like this will almost certainly cause some
| congresspeople to fret and write bills that would require ADS-B
| on all balloons, which would be a death knell for amateur
| ballooning unless ADS-B (or "legacy" Mode A/C/S) transponders
| become significantly smaller and more affordable. Mode C/S
| transponders are already available in miniaturized form factors
| thanks to the UAS industry, and are designed to be interrogated
| by aircraft equipped with TCAS (i.e. all 10+ passenger
| aircraft) that provides pilots deconfliction commands
| automatically and with no ATC support. But they're still priced
| for industry, not amateurs.
|
| [0] https://www.eoss.org/ Look for N991SS, N992SS, N461SG.

| Jtsummers wrote:
| Releasing sand will cause it to ascend, not descend. Balloons
| descend by reducing lift, which means releasing gas or
| allowing the balloon to burst and releasing a parachute (for
| a controlled descent, if you don't care about control, just
| let the balloon burst).
